Subject: [PATCH] tools/lib/traceevent/event-parse: delete pevent_register_function
Date: Mon, 15 Jan 2018 12:50:14 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20180115045014.GC20373@udknight> (raw)

After commit 4263cece22e3da94f16fbbcf71ce3807946d3ef3
("perf tools: Stop reading the kallsyms data from perf.data"),
there is no users of pevent_register_function in tree, so we
could just delete it.
